The following is a summary of free services that are available to crime victims and witnesses:
INFORMATION about the status of your court case through letters and phone calls
NOTICE of court proceedings, including changes
INFORMATION AND EXPLANATION about criminal justice proceedings
ORIENTATION to the courtroom setting
COMPANION to attend court with you and provide emotional support
FINANCIAL COMPENSATION ASSISTANCE for victims of violent crimes
EMPLOYER INTERVENTION to explain time missed from work due to required court appearances
PRIVATE WAITING AREA prior to your court appearance
PROPERTY RECOVERY of stolen items being held as evidence
SUPPORT GROUP for family members and friends of murder victims
ASSISTANCE if you are intimidated, harassed or afraid

ADVOCACY AND SUPPORT with any problems that you may be having as a result of the crime or court appearances
REFERRAL to social service agencies, counselors and others who can assist you with personal problems.
The Victim-Witness Assistance Program is funded primarily by the Chatham County Commission.
